Fractional quantum hall effect at even-denominator filling fractions

Abstract
The recently discovered fractional quantum Hall effect at 52 filling has been studied by the standard technique of finite electron systems in a periodic rectangular geometry. We have evaluated the low-lying excitations and the correlation functions for ½ filling in the lowest Landau level, as well as in the next Landau level with the lowest Landau level fully filled. The results indicate that the origin of the 52 effect is due to the same incompressible-quantum-fluid state which manifests itself at odd-denominator fractions.
